What are the best pillows for back, neck and shoulder pain? The position you sleep in, how wide your shoulders are compared to your neck and your own preference for comfort will decide the type of pillow you need. What pillow do physiotherapists recommend? There are many factors that you need to consider when choosing a pillow and this is where your physiotherapist can help you. Ideally, you will find a pillow that works best for your needs. I honestly believe there isn’t a correct material or a best pillow shape for everyone. Whether it has contours or not, whether it is a particular material, it all comes down to the individual’s body shape and personal preference.
